A fitness rubber handle should keep the hand contact accessible throughout the equipment's intended movement. The surrounding frame and connected components can approach the grip differently as the mechanism moves, so clearance in the starting position is only part of the assessment.
Match the molded grip to its support and establish how it is retained against rotation or sliding. The usable length and end transitions should suit the intended hand position without directing fingers toward a hard edge. Where the grip sits near a joint or attachment, include that feature in the clearance review.
Evaluate the assembled equipment through its relevant motion and check whether the grip remains positioned under changes in hand force. The rubber covering alone does not establish the strength of the handle or equipment. During maintenance, inspect retention and the areas closest to neighboring parts for rubbing damage. A sleeve that repeatedly migrates back toward a moving component needs its fit corrected rather than being manually repositioned before each use.

Yes. Show the receiving opening, contact surfaces and clearance limits. We can review the dimensions and retaining features around the intended fit.
Agree the critical dimensions, material, hardness, visible surfaces and sample requirements. Explain how the part is installed and which interfaces control its function.
A sample can help explain the structure. Compare it with the assembly because wear, swelling or compression may have changed its original dimensions.
The material, part geometry, tooling, quantity and finishing affect the quotation. Include the intended batch size and delivery destination when describing your requirements.
